选择性激光融积钴铬合金烤瓷冠与铸造钴铬合金烤瓷冠的临床疗效比较 被引量:6

Comparison of the clinical effects of selective laser melting deposition basal crowns and cobalt chromium alloy base crowns

摘要 目的:比较选择性激光融积钴铬合金烤瓷冠和传统铸造钴铬合金烤瓷冠的临床修复效果。方法 :选择168例、220颗患牙,分别用选择性激光融积钴铬合金烤瓷冠和铸造钴铬合金烤瓷冠修复,在粘结后1、6、12、24个月进行随访观察。采用美国公共健康协会的修订标准对修复体的临床效果进行评价,并用SPSS 20软件包对数据进行t检验和χ2检验。结果:观察期间失访6例,随访162例共205件修复体,结果显示,选择性激光融积钴铬合金烤瓷冠患者满意度较好。在粘结24个月后,1个修复体的边缘密合度欠佳;而铸造钴铬合金烤瓷冠组有6例边缘着色,8例边缘密合度欠佳,两组间比较差异具有差异性(P<0.05)。结论:选择性激光融积钴铬合金烤瓷冠边缘着色较少,具有良好的边缘密合度,近期临床效果满意。 PURPOSE: To evaluate the clinical effects of selective laser melting (SLM) deposition basal crowns and cobalt chromium alloy casting base crowns. METHODS: One hundred and sixty eight patients treated with either SLM deposition basal crowns (110 teeth) or cobalt chromium alloy casting basal crowns (110 teeth) were followed-up for 1 month, 6months, 12months and 24 months. The revised standard of American Public Health Association was used to evaluate the clinical effect of restoration, including the color of porcelain crowns, gingival inflammation, gingival margin discoloration, and crack or fracture. Data analysis was conducted with SPSS 20 software package for Student's t test and Chi-square test. RESULTS: Six cases were lost to follow-up. The patients who were treated with SLM deposition basal crowns (104 teeth) and cobalt chromium alloy casting base crowns (101 teeth) completed the study. Patients were more satisfied with SLM deposition cobalt chromium alloy porcelain crowns. There was 1 prosthesis with poor marginal fit after 24 months of restoration in SLM crowns. There were 6 prostheses with edge coloring and 8 with poor marginal fit in cobalt chromium alloy casting base crowns, which was significantly different between the 2 groups (P〈0.05). CONCLUSIONS: The SLM deposition copings results in smaller edge coloring and better marginal fit than those of cobalt-chrome copings. Patients are pleased with short-term clinical results.
